 CASE STUDY - Shrivenham - UK
Royal Military College Laboratory still limescale free - no acid attack!
cs3

Supplies of distilled water are a regular requirement in chemistry laboratories. Many produce it using domestic water straight from the tap.
The chemist lab of the Royal Military College, Shrivenham is no exception and uses 10 litre capacity stills which are electrically heated. However, jShrivenham has a hard water supply. Whenever hard water is heated, there is a risk of limescale deposits building up very rapidly.
This was the case for the Shrivenham scientists who regularly dismantled their stills and used acid to clean heavy scale encrustation from the glass vessels and electric heating elements. Repeated acid cleaning has also pitted the outer metal surface of each element, effectively reducing its life. It was important to use non-chemical products to treat the hard water, but none Shrivenham had tested work efficiently before. A Hydroflow HS44 unit was recommended.
Being chemists with access to sophisticated equipment, the Shrivenham team decided to carry out some comparative performance tests using the same still.
Starting from the still in a completely clean condition, observations would be made using a Hydroflow unit over a 6 week period. The still would then be cleaned , re-used for a second 6 week period without Hydroflow and fresh measurements taken. Scanning electron microscope and X-ray diffraction test equipment was available. This confirmed that calcium carbonate crystals form immediately following the super-saturation point of heated water.
In the case of Hydroflow, crystals were initiated more quickly and grew larger, with the salts crystallising onto these, ‘Hydroflow crystals’ rather than onto the glass or electric element. Further, the water was maintained at saturation point.
Hydroflow completely removed the need for acid cleaning, with the consequent health and safety precautions. The need to dismantle the still was also obviated.
The Royal Military College chemists are very grateful to have these repetitive chores removed from their work schedule.
Having passed the tests of demanding military scientists with flying colours, Hydroflow HS44 units have been permanently fitted to all laboratory stills.

Mashhad Packaging Industries Company is the first and greatest producer of metal cans of conserve, tomato paste, compote etc in Iran.

These metal cans are produced in a broad variety of shape and sizes, in complete hygienic condition. They are made according to the orders of various industries and are transferred to food factories all over Iran. They are used for every imaginable kind of food and beverage.

Background
The factory's machinery is produced under the brand of Soudronic which is made in Switzerland. Different equipment of the factory goes through the process of sheet cutting, forming, shaping, and finally resistant welding of the cans. The most susceptible and delicate stages of the process are drum welding or can body welding and welding the bottom of the cans.
This is done by hydraulic system and booster pump which can raise the pressure up to 8 Bar.

Results In September 2008 two Hydroflow HS44 units were installed on the pump's high pressure outlet hoses. The units’ function was impressive.
The introduction of HydroPath technology led to some results which were observable within two weeks after installation.

The following results have been observed so far:
• No scaling on water pressure control turbines.
• No scaling on hoses and water transferring pipes
• Removing the scale existing in tubes and turbines
• Avoiding changing the turbines and tubes
• Non-stop production till now

By March, 2009 the system has never been stopped. No maintenance has been necessary and the maintaining team has been really pleased with the function of the unit.

The quality of the welding is guaranteed by the high susceptibility and punctual and precise function of the solenoid control valves.
Like any other industrial system, wherever there is water, we are encountering the problem of scaling. In this project a slight amount of scale can disturb the function of the control valves.

As a result, welding is done in less or more than the desired time. In the former case, i.e. when welding is done in less than the required time, two pieces won't be jointed to each other mechanically. In the latter case welding will lead to burning and destruction of the metal body or bottom.

Limescale protection system alleviates explosive situation in Australia

Mining is an important industry in Western Australia, contributing to over a third of its Gross State Product and the main resources extracted are nickel, iron ore, and gold. However due to the extreme climate, mining poses many problems; temperatures can reach in excess of 50 degrees and the area has hard water supply which contains high levels of calcium and magnesium.

aus2

In some locations the water is treated primarily using the process of reverse osmosis which separates the solute from the solvent - however this is not always successful for eliminating limescale.Scale is so severe in the mining area of Mt Newman that the 150ltr hot water systems on some mine sites regularly ‘explode’ with the force caused from pressure relief valves being heavily blocked with lime scale. The result is a build up of pressure 100 times its capacity and inevitably the permanent damage of the hot water system.
Magnets and wire wind principles, supplied by other companies have been trialled to elevate this ongoing problem, but with very limited success.

 

 

Management at a mining camp located north of Mt Newman decided to trial Hydropath patented water conditioning technology to reduce the impact of limescale. However, it was not feasible to fit the unit on the main water pipe into the camp, as the plastic pipes are prone to leaking and this would affect the effectiveness of the unit. Therefore it was fitted to the areas which felt the greatest effects of excessive calcium carbonate including catering areas, laundry rooms and cold water chillers.

However, due to the extreme climate in the region, the units needed to be modified to protect them from damage from the elements. This included enclosing them in an IP56 rated weatherproof enclosure covered with an insulated galvanised shield to reduce exposure to direct UV rays and high surface temperatures of up to 70 degrees, which could compromise the effectiveness of the unit.

The Hydroflow HS44 and C45 systems were installed at the site to remove existing scale and prevent new scale from forming.

Personnel at the mine experienced numerous advantages following the installation of the Hydropath units. Drinking water has been reported to be more pleasant, elements such as those in washing machines, dishwashers, steamers and kettles are not covered with scale, and essentially hot water systems do not become blocked with limescale causing irreparable damage.
